%0 Journal Article %A ELSIE WAINFAN %A ERNEST BOREK %T Differential Inhibitors of tRNA Methylases %D 1967 %J Molecular Pharmacology %P 595-598 %V 3 %N 6 %X The enzymes that methylate tRNA have qualitative and quantitative differences among different species. Inhibitors of these enzymes with three different specificities have been found: some restricted to bacterial enzymes, some to mammalian enzymes, and some with dual potencies.
